For the current DIY phono stage project I'm thinking of a two box solution, due in part to the way I've layed the circuit out and partly size/asthetics. So I've been looking for a connector system for the umbilical power cord from the power unit to the 'audio' unit. However since I'm using valves I need it to handle 325V DC 250mA. I've found these NN22AJ at Maplin and according to the manufacturer's specs they're rated for 250V AC 40A. Would these be up to the task or should I look elsewhere/scrap my crazy idea?

Ok I've come up with an alternative solution of splitting the umbilical into two. So now I have to find a single connector that is capable of handling around 325V DC at 125 mA. I know BNC/TNC connectors are capable of handling 500V AC/DC (at least if I've read the manufacturer's specs right) but I'm not sure if they'd be suitable in terms of handling current. Anyone got any suggestions for what type of connector would be suitable? Any ideas/suggestions welcomed.
